In-Depth Breakdown of the Itinerary

Starting at Parco della Pace

The tour kicks off here, a peaceful green space that’s easy to find. After meeting your guide and getting fitted with bikes and helmets, you’ll enjoy a short briefing and a light breakfast — a nice touch that energizes you for the ride.

Locarno and Pozzo di Tegna

The ride begins on quiet, protected bike paths leading through Locarno, known for its charming old town and lakeside promenade. After about 30 minutes, you arrive at Pozzo di Tegna, where the landscape starts to open up. The guide often shares stories about local history and the surrounding nature, making the ride more engaging.

Ponte Brolla Canyon

A shorter stop (about 15 minutes), but packed with scenery. The canyon is a highlight, with its dramatic rock formations and the sound of rushing water. Many guests mention how this spot made a lasting impression, especially when the guide points out interesting features.

Avegno and Cascata del Salto

The route continues through picturesque villages like Avegno, with traditional architecture and small shops. The waterfall at Cascata del Salto is a favorite, where you can dip your toes or take a quick swim. Guests like Sandra have loved this part, describing how “everything was perfect,” from the bikes to the guide.

Pozzi di Giumaglio and Aurigeno

The riding here becomes more scenic, with gentle climbs and lush views. The stops allow for photos and a chance to chat with the guide about the area’s farming and local traditions.

The Return and Final Relaxation

After about 4 hours of riding and exploring, the downhill ride back to Parco della Pace offers a relaxing conclusion. It’s a chance to reflect on the day, take final photos, and enjoy the lake views.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need to be an experienced cyclist?
No, this tour is designed for a relaxed ride mostly on protected bike paths, with e-bikes making pedaling easier—even for beginners.

What’s included in the price?
You get the bikes, helmets, water bottles, and a guide. A light breakfast is also provided at the start.

Can I cancel the booking?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, giving you flexibility in planning.

Is lunch included?
No, lunch is not included, but there are stops where you can enjoy a traditional meal or bring your own snacks.

What should I bring?
Bring a passport or ID, swimsuit, sunscreen, sunglasses, and comfortable clothing suitable for cycling and water activities.

Is this tour suitable for families?
It’s suitable for travelers over 17 and at least 4’8” tall. It’s not recommended for mobility-impaired guests or young children.

How long is the tour?
It lasts about 5 hours, with the cycling and stops included, and ends back at the starting point.

What languages are guides available in?
Guides speak English, French, Italian, and Indonesian, accommodating a diverse group of travelers.
